gpt4 book ai didi

django - TableBlock 如何指定表格 CSS 类

转载 作者:行者123 更新时间:2023-12-05 00:16:21 25 4
gpt4 key购买 nike

我正在努力将 CSS 类添加到 Wagtail StreamField & TableBlock ( http://docs.wagtail.io/en/v1.8.1/reference/contrib/table_block.html )。

是定义过滤器并使用以下内容的方法:
{{ child|className:"table table-bordered" }}
哪里className是我的自定义过滤器吗?

最佳答案

不,这在 TableBlock 的标准渲染中目前是不可能的 - template used internally to render the block已硬编码 <table>/<tr>/<td>没有类属性的标签。但是,您可以在 TableBlock 中指定自定义模板。声明,这将使您完全控制 HTML:

StreamField([
# ...
('table', TableBlock(template='/path/to/custom/template.html')),
# ...
])

关于django - TableBlock 如何指定表格 CSS 类,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/42071180/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com